Pro-terror protests have continued in several American cities, with demonstrators taking to the streets to support Palestinians and condemn Israel following a deadly attack by Hamas on innocent Israeli civilians over the weekend.

In New York City, supporters of both Israel and Palestinians gathered as Israel engaged in military operations against Hamas in the Gaza Strip. Shouting between pro-Israel and pro-Palestinian supporters led to confrontations, which were quickly broken up by authorities.

Protests on Sunday, organized by the Democratic Socialists of America (DSA), took place in New York’s Times Square and advanced down 42nd Street to Bryant Park, near the Israeli Consulate. The DSA blamed Israel for the conflict and received condemnation from both Democrats and Republicans.

Hamas launched thousands of missiles at Israel and invaded towns along the Gaza border, resulting in casualties on both sides, with most being innocdent Israelis. Palestinian supporters are urging Israel to halt civilian casualties in the densely populated Gaza Strip and have criticized what they perceive as one-sided media coverage.

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u called for a ground operation in Gaza, stating that Israel will finish the war that was “forced upon us in the most brutal and savage way.” Clashes between pro-Israel and Palestinian supporters also occurred in Florida and Washington.
